Colossal Cargo Ships: Giants of Commerce

At the opposite end of the spectrum, colossal cargo ships dwarf even the largest of sailboats. These behemoths are the workhorses of global trade, transporting goods that fuel our industries and sustain our economies. Their massive hulls slice through the water with both power and elegance, carrying the necessities of life across oceans.

Ferries: Connecting Communities

Uniting land and sea, ferries provide a vital lifeline for coastal communities. These vessels shuttle passengers and vehicles between islands and mainland, bridging distances and fostering human connection. Their hulls kiss the water, leaving ripples that symbolize the ebb and flow of daily life.

Fishing Boats: Guardians of the Sea

As dawn breaks, fishing boats set sail, their nets cast into the depths of the ocean. These vessels play a crucial role in sustaining our food supply, providing sustenance that nourishes our bodies. Rivers and Canals: Inland Waterways

Beyond oceans and lakes, rivers and canals provide essential transportation routes within continents. Barges navigate these inland waterways, carrying goods and connecting cities. Their hulls glide silently through lush landscapes, adding a touch of tranquility to the urban hustle and bustle.
